mysql 杀死执行卡死的sql语句(一般是死锁造成的),查询死锁方法

语法

kill thread_id 

 

查看thread_id  方法

show processlist,第一列的id就是thread_id ,一般需要杀死的线程的command这一列是query

 

查询死锁的

SHOW OPEN TABLES WHERE In_use > 0   查看当前被锁定的表

SELECT * FROM information_schema.innodb_lock_waits   查看等待锁的事务

SELECT * FROM information_schema.innodb_locks;   查看正在锁的事务

 

 

https://blog.51cto.com/u_15127645/3875811

posted @   了悟  阅读(366)  评论(0编辑  收藏  举报
努力加载评论中...
点击右上角即可分享
微信分享提示